C. Competitive Analysis
Employers seek candidates that are the total package. They want them to have a
good education, some applicable experience, and they want to see that the applicant
has the ability to carry out the necessary functions of the job. Things like grade point
average, major, community involvement, and volunteer experience. The Big 5
personality traits are great predictors for overall success of a selection decision. These
traits include: Agreeableness, Contentiousness, Extraversion, Openness to Experience,
and Neuroticism. I think I score well on all of these traits. According to an article
published in the Journal of Applied Psychology, it is has been found that there are
gender and physical attractiveness biases in selection decisions (Marlowe, Nelson, &
Schneider, 1996). Even though this may not be fair, it does occur. The more attractive
an individual is, the more likely he or she is to be hired. Individuals may be taller, or
more fit, or may be the gender that the manager is seeking.

D. Promotion Strategy
Communication and networking plays a significant role in helping one achieve
their greatest potential for their careers. You never know when an influential person
may take notice and decide to extend you the opportunity to come into the office for a
job interview. They may even offer you a job on the spot. LinkedIn is a great way to
network professionally. Having examples of what some of your successful friends have
done in terms of their careers can often serve as motivation to you.
I have several reference letters available that I could use to provide support for
why I am a qualified candidate for the position in which I am applying. But I think that
the best way to show a potential employer that you will be successful in their company
and that you know how to produce quality work is by showing them a portfolio of your
Self-Marketing Plan
Liles 11
work. I could show an employer a five phase comprehensive case on how to select a
job candidate from a human resources perspective. I could show them a 45 page
handbook that I have created showing individuals how to use the statistical database
program SPSS by IBM. The handbook gives them a great overview of how to work the
program and demonstrates to them via screenshots and writing on how to conduct over
20 different statistical tests. I also could do a presentation on my “SPSS Project” in
which I used data from the largest longitudinal study ever conducted on adolescents.
This project will show how I developed several research questions and hypotheses and
conducted statistical tests on these hypotheses to see if they were true or not. I also did
several post hoc tests to see how statistically valid my results turned out. This will
demonstrate to employers can I learn easily and may even be able to help them with
there technological struggles.
